Cerdyn’ vs Ono-I-Lau Climate & Distance Between

Fiji flag
  • The distance between Cerdyn’, Russia and Ono-I-Lau, Fiji is approximately 13,875 km or 8,622 mi.
  • To reach Cerdyn’ in this distance one would set out from Ono-I-Lau bearing 330.4°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Cerdyn’ bearing 249.4° or WSW .
  • Cerdyn’ has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c) whereas Ono-I-Lau has a tropical rainforest climate (Af).
  • The mean annual temperature is 24.2 °C (43.5°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 30.7 °C (55.3°F) more in Cerdyn’.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1075.5 mm (42.3 in) less which is equivalent to 1075.5 l/m² (26.4 US gal/ft²) or 10,755,000 l/ha (1,149,781 US gal/ac) less. About 2/5 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 38° lower in Cerdyn’ than in Ono-I-Lau.
